Ants on Shrimp NR

In January 2015, Noma, recognized as the World’s Best Restaurant, and led by its charismatic chef René Redzepi, moved its entire team from Denmark to Japan. Known for his one-of-a-kind cooking and for distilling the Danish landscape and “time and place” onto a plate, can Redzepi and his team apply their philosophy to an entirely foreign experience, using ingredients that they’ve never seen before, all whilst under the intense pressure and scrutiny that comes with running the world’s best restaurant? For the first time ever, this food filled documentary will offer a glimpse into the mind of one of the world’s most influential people (Time Magazine) and his international team, as they undertake one of the biggest challenges of their careers.

Anthropoid R

Reinhard Heydrich, an SS general, leads the Nazi forces in Czechoslovakia, and gains the nickname "The Butcher of Prague." Two soldiers from Czechoslovakia's army in exile are trained by British forces, and parachuted into their homeland with the assignment, code-named Anthropoid, to kill Heydrich.
